In recent years, in order to solve theproblems of resources, environment, ecology, population, economic and social and to construct harmonious society, our country opened the First Geographical Conditions Census in 2013. In this paper, based on the main job content of geographical conditions census project, we extracted road information from geographical conditions census image for high resolution remote sensing image of Yanzhou. On the experimental platform of eCongnition8.9, we were carried out the following experiment and research:a. First of all, we study the main content and technical route of geographic conditions census, and to study the classification and collection requirements of the road in the census standard. This paper summarizes the classification of roads in the census, and the basic characteristics in image of different types of roads were analyzed and summarizedthe different characteristics of the census road extraction.b. This paper studies the major technical theories and methods of object-oriented to road extraction; and for the characteristics of road in geographical conditions census, proposed screening process for rural roads in large contiguous areas.c. For different categories of road in geographic conditions census, we conducted experiments using multi-scale segmentation of eCognition8.9. For the comparative analysis of the experimental results, we obtained the optimal segmentation scale of four road types: the optimal segmentation scale of railways, highways, urban roads and rural roads are 105,75,70 and 100.d. Extracted information of roads for different types of roads in experimental zones, based on object-oriented, and screened rural roads extraction results by the feature; then compared quality evaluation of the roads based elements and analyzed the precision of roads. Conclusions indicate that, the road information extraction results based on eCognition met the technical requirements of the Geographical Conditions Census basically.
